Chinon is a commune located in the Touraine, which is known as the ``garden of France``. It is well known for its wine, castles such as the Roytal Fortress of Chinon, and its medieval historic town which includes a museum. Chinon is in the Loire valley, registered as a UNESCO World Heritage Site since 2000. The historic city center has plenty of dinning options.
